Стъпка по стъпка

  1. The artistic briefing: Your workshop starts with an introduction to the history of street art and the basic rules of the craft from a professional artist.
  2. Safety first: We gear up with masks, gloves, and overalls. Safety is key, so we learn how to handle the high pressure cans correctly from the start.
  3. First lines: You will start with simple exercises on your canvas or wall to get a feel for the spray pressure and how to create clean lines.
  4. Sketching the vision: Use specialized markers or light spray paint to outline your design, focusing on letter structure and composition.
  5. Adding the colour: This is the fun part where we fill in the shapes. You will learn about gradients, fades, and how to make colours pop against each other.
  6. The outline: We go back over the edges with a contrasting colour to make your piece stand out and look sharp.
  7. Adding details: Learn how to add highlight shines, shadows, and secondary outlines (bubbles) to give your work that professional 3D look.
  8. The final tag: Every artist needs a signature. Our pros will help you develop your own tag to sign off your masterpiece.

Reaching our Melbourne workshops

Melbourne boasts an extensive public transport network, making workshop locations easily accessible from across the city. For those arriving by train, Flinders Street Station and Southern Cross Station are major hubs, connecting suburban and regional lines. From these stations, trams or local trains can take you to most workshop venues. The city's tram network is particularly iconic and efficient for navigating inner suburbs.

If travelling by car, Melbourne is serviced by major arterial roads like the Monash Freeway (M1) and the West Gate Freeway (M1). Parking can be found in commercial car parks or on-street in some areas, though inner-city parking often involves fees and time limits. For groups arriving by coach, drop-off points can be arranged near workshop locations, with coach parking typically found slightly outside the immediate city centre. Melbourne Airport (MEL) is the main international and domestic gateway, with SkyBus services providing a direct link to Southern Cross Station.

Melbourne's street art character

Melbourne has a well-established reputation for its vibrant street art and laneway culture. Walk through areas like Hosier Lane, AC/DC Lane, or the smaller, less-known alleys, and you will encounter an ever-changing gallery of murals, stencils, and paste-ups. This dynamic urban canvas is a testament to the city's embrace of public art, moving beyond traditional gallery spaces into the everyday environment.

The city's councils often support and manage designated legal walls and public art initiatives, demonstrating a progressive approach to creative expression. This environment fosters a rich community of local artists, whose work ranges from intricate stencil art to large-scale murals that comment on social issues or celebrate local identity.
